Gala Party And Art Auction

Friday, June 19, is a festive night when the friends of the Syracuse Library invite everyone to an evening of music and a bite to eat to raise money for special projects at the library. The after-hours event will be the final chance to bid on the one of a kind pictures in between musical sets. Save the date, when for three dollars or an updated membership, all are invited to come for guitar music by the duo, Acoustic Rock.

The silent auction is on display at the library where the pictures may be examined and bids accepted. Purchase of the paintings does not require attendance at Friday’s event. There are other unique items such a large selection of old books and some other kitsch. Everything offered must go.

Young Adult Book Club Flips for Pancakes

The Young Adult Book Club is meeting one more time before the start of summer activities. Young people will make pancakes with a variety of toppings and look at the latest titles at the library. Students going into grade six through high school are invited to attend young adult activities at the library. They will meet at 5 p.m. Tuesday, June 2.
